Biography

As Director of Stunt Predators USA & SFX based out of Ohio, Richard Fike has been involved in the stunt world since 1986 when he choreographed his first action fight scenes for the NFL Cleveland Browns fantasy video "Masters of the Gridiron". Following a successful career within the U.S. Army Special Operations community, which included over 10 years as a civilian with the U.S. Department of Defense, Rick, as his friends call him, focused on teaching martial arts. While holding senior black belt ranks in Karate, Judo and Jujitsu, he teaches his style of martial arts known as Sanchi-Ryu Karate. As a recognized expert in close quarter combat, he also provides advanced close quarter training to "At Risk" organizations requiring a skill set beyond traditional self-defense. Students and clients attending his seminars include fortune 500 CEO's, law enforcement, Federal agencies and unconventional military organizations.
